Day of 105 of Gratefulness: Holiday Cards


I love getting mail this time of year as Holiday Cards from friends near and far seem to fill my mailbox.  I love to see what cards people choose and the messages they write.  I love to hear from friends that I only hear from once every year but it is wonderful to know they are still alive and doing well.  It is exciting to put my mailbox key into the slot, turn it and surprise there is a stiff square envelope or two or three just waiting to be opened and enjoyed.  Most of the year I receive bills and advertisements, which can sometimes be depressing and overwhelming.  But this time of year there is a skip in my walk as I make my way to the mailbox. Some days I just want to stand outside of the mailbox waiting for the mail delivery person and give them a big grin and a hug for making my day great.  So, keep those cards coming friends and if you feel the need to send one another time of the year it would truly make my day then too.
